Job Description

The Project Controller will play a critical role in ensuring effective planning, monitoring, and control of architectural projects from inception to completion. The role focuses on analysing current and future project performance, preparing detailed project plans, forecasting stage-wise delivery, billing, and collections, and supporting leadership with accurate data for decision-making. This position works closely with design teams, project leads, finance, and management to ensure projects are delivered on time, within scope, and aligned with financial targets.

Key Responsibilities

Project Planning & Analysis

Analyse each project's current status, scope, timelines, and resource allocation.

Develop detailed project plans, schedules, and milestones in coordination with project leads.

Forecast future project requirements, risks, and dependencies.

Track planned vs. actual progress and highlight deviations proactively.

Delivery & Stage-wise Monitoring

Define project stages and delivery milestones as per contracts and internal standards.

Monitor stage-wise deliverables and ensure alignment with agreed timelines.

Coordinate with design teams to ensure timely completion of drawings, submissions, and revisions.

Identify potential delays and recommend corrective actions.

Billing, Revenue & Collections Forecasting

Prepare stage-wise billing projections based on project plans and contracts.

Track actual billings against projections and identify variances.

Monitor receivables and collection status in coordination with the finance/accounts team.

Support timely invoicing by ensuring milestone completion and documentation readiness.

Reporting & MIS

  • Prepare regular project reports covering progress, delivery status, billing, and collections.
  • Maintain project dashboards for management review.
  • Provide insights on project health, risks, and financial performance.
  • Support leadership in reviews, audits, and strategic planning discussions.

Coordination & Process Improvement

  • Act as a bridge between design, project leads, and finance teams.
  • Support implementation and improvement of project management tools, templates, and processes.
  • Ensure adherence to internal project management standards and best practices.
  • Assist in capacity planning and workload forecasting across projects.
